Yaakov Kilstein

I went here twice and enjoyed the drinks. Good coffee and very tasty smoothie and a chocolatey cinnamon-y drink. The servers are also friendly and the cafe has a pleasant atmosphere. However, I didn’t like that when I ordered a small coffee for $3.25, the price that the server rang up was $4.79. I said, “the chalk board says $3.25.” He said, “Those prices are old. That would be extremely cheap for organic coffee,” as if I should know better. I thought, “Maybe you can change the price on your chalk board, then…” The price was the same both times and it seems like an easy fix if someone there cared to change it.

Jesus Garcia

It was kind of a hot day, and wanted something "natural" and Google suggested this spot because, organic. As soon as I walked in it was so fresh. The relieve I felt was 10/10. We were the only people inside so grabbing a seat was not an issue. Nice and comfy sofas and recliners or rockers. Well organize and really clean. The look of the inside is well thought out. Only thing is that if you drive a bit fast you might miss the entrance to this little shopping place. I enjoyed my drink and so did my company. Would I come back, yes I would. Girl working there was nice and relaxed, asked the right questions without being too intrusive and that is amazing for me. Straight to the point.Parking: Decent amount of parking spaces.
